From Concept to Code: Your First Steps with Qwen3.5 9B (Includes Common Setup Questions & Practical Optimization Tips)
Embarking on your journey with Qwen3.5 9B begins with a solid understanding of its core functionalities and initial setup. This powerful model, designed for a myriad of NLP tasks, requires careful attention to detail during installation to ensure optimal performance. Typically, this involves leveraging Python and popular deep learning frameworks like Hugging Face Transformers. You'll want to clone the repository, install dependencies (e.g., transformers, torch, accelerate), and then load the model and tokenizer. Common setup questions often revolve around
- Environment configuration: Ensuring compatible Python versions and GPU drivers.
- Dependency management: Resolving conflicts or missing packages.
- Model loading errors: Troubleshooting issues related to insufficient VRAM or incorrect model paths.
Once Qwen3.5 9B is up and running, the focus shifts to practical optimization to maximize its efficiency and effectiveness. This isn't just about speed; it's about getting the most accurate and relevant outputs while managing computational resources. Key optimization tips include
Quantization: Reducing model precision (e.g., from FP16 to INT8) to lower memory footprint and speed up inference, often with minimal impact on performance.
- Batching: Processing multiple inputs simultaneously to utilize GPU resources more efficiently.
- Gradient Accumulation: Simulating larger batch sizes during training when VRAM is limited.
- Leveraging Accelerate: Utilizing Hugging Face's
acceleratelibrary for distributed training and mixed-precision training without complex boilerplate.
Developers can easily use Qwen3.5 9B via API to integrate its powerful language capabilities into their applications. This allows for seamless interaction with the model, enabling a wide range of AI-driven features. The API provides a straightforward method for accessing Qwen3.5 9B's advanced text generation and understanding functionalities.
Beyond the Basics: Unlocking Qwen3.5 9B's Full Potential for On-Device Applications (Performance Deep Dive, Advanced Use Cases & Troubleshooting)
With Qwen3.5 9B now accessible through Snapdragon 8 Gen 3, achieving unprecedented on-device performance is within reach for developers. This isn't just about faster inference; it's about unlocking new paradigms for AI applications directly on user devices. Developers can leverage the highly optimized Qualcomm AI Engine to deploy Qwen3.5 9B for tasks like real-time language translation, advanced voice assistants with nuanced understanding, and dynamic content generation without cloud dependency. The key lies in understanding how to effectively quantize and compile the model for optimal execution across Snapdragon's heterogeneous compute units, ensuring minimal latency and maximum throughput. Focus will be on practical implementations that push the boundaries of what's possible with LLMs on mobile hardware, moving beyond simple demonstrations to truly transformative user experiences.
Delving into advanced use cases, Qwen3.5 9B on-device opens doors to truly personalized and privacy-preserving AI. Imagine applications that can:
- Perform context-aware summarization of local documents without ever sending data to the cloud.
- Power intelligent agents that learn user preferences directly on the device, offering proactive assistance.
- Enable sophisticated offline chatbots for specialized domains, ideal for areas with limited connectivity.
Troubleshooting becomes a critical skill here, ranging from optimizing model memory footprint to debugging inference issues specific to mobile environments. This includes techniques for profiling performance, identifying bottlenecks, and ensuring proper model compilation for different Snapdragon platforms. Ultimately, mastering these aspects will empower developers to build robust, high-performing on-device AI applications that truly harness Qwen3.5 9B's immense capabilities.
